does anyone know how to kill the dark murakmor, it can only been seen at night, it's when you 1st go into the town and it's near the water area slumped on the ground, as soon as you go near it it flies up in the air and i am unable to attack it because it's so high up and i end up taking 900 damage and dying instantly XD there is no guide on how to kill this annoying boss either.

I beat the dark murakmor a number of times in broad daylight. He's sitting on the southern air battery. Go to the residential district, go up those stone stairs and go next to the house of the little guy. You can jump over the fence there and you will land on the slope of the air battery. Simply walk up and you're there.

He's a very tough boss, though. (lvl 18 special monster)
